Ordinals
beta
Sat 1257450324923814
decimal
42495.21524923814
percentile
2.514900649847628%
name
mggiaxuuxpwt
cycle
0
epoch
2
block
42495
offset
21524923814
timestamp
2024-01-13 19:55:37 UTC
rarity
common
prev
next